The Classic Sock It To Me Cake is a delightful dessert that has secured its place in the hearts of many home bakers and dessert enthusiasts. With roots tracing back to the Southern United States, this cake is not just a sweet treat; it embodies a sense of nostalgia and warmth that resonates with family gatherings, holidays, and special celebrations. As you slice into this rich and flavorful cake, you’ll discover a moist vanilla and almond-flavored base, generously filled with a blend of crunchy pecans and a hint of cinnamon, creating a symphony of flavors and textures in every bite.

Ingredients
  

1 ½ cups granulated sugar

½ cup unsalted butter, softened

½ cup vegetable oil

4 large eggs

1 teaspoon vanilla extract

1 teaspoon almond extract

3 cups all-purpose flour

1 tablespoon baking powder

½ teaspoon salt

1 cup sour cream

1 cup chopped pecans (for the filling)

1 cup brown sugar (for the filling)

1 tablespoon ground cinnamon (for the filling)

Instructions
 

Preheat Oven: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ease and flour a 10-inch bundt pan.

    Prepare Filling: In a medium bowl, combine the brown sugar, chopped pecans, and ground cinnamon. Mix well and set aside.

      Make Batter: In a large mixing bowl, cream together the granulated sugar, softened butter, and vegetable oil until light and fluffy.

        Add Eggs: Beat in the eggs one at a time, mixing well after each addition. Stir in the vanilla and almond extracts.

          Combine Dry Ingredients: In a separate b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, and salt. Gradually add this dry mixture to the wet mixture, alternating with the sour cream. Start and end with the flour mixture, beating until just combined.

            Layer the Cake: Pour half of the batter into the prepared bundt pan. Sprinkle the filling mix evenly over the batter. Follow with the remaining cake batter, smoothing it on top.

              Bake: Bake in the preheated oven for 50-60 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.

                Cool: Remove the cake from the oven and let it cool in the pan for about 15 minutes before inverting it onto a wire rack to cool completely.

                  Prep Time: 20 minutes | Total Time: 1 hour 20 minutes | Servings: 10-12
